Why Extending Your Warranty on Your Ford EV or Hybrid is a Smart Move
As your Ford EV or hybrid vehicle ages, repairs are not a matter of if—but when. While Ford’s factory warranty offers initial peace of mind, it’s limited: 3 years or 60,000 km for general coverage and 5 years or 100,000 km for powertrain components.
Ford electric and hybrid models—like the Mustang Mach-E, Escape Hybrid, and F-150 Lightning—include additional coverage on high-voltage components (battery and electric drive system), but even that ends after 8 years or 160,000 km. That leaves many expensive systems unprotected.
And here’s the reality: Most major repair costs hit after the factory warranty ends. That’s when you need coverage the most.

Important Information About Ford Warranty Extensions
While Ford Protect extended warranty plans provide coverage for up to 8 years or 200,000 km, they must be purchased before the original factory warranty ends. This typically means within the first 3 years or 60,000 km. CBI’s Ford aftermarket warranty offers more flexibility.
